Compare performance, efficiency, price and space directly: Alfa Romeo Junior or Lotus Emira?
Price and efficiency are often the first things buyers look at. Here it becomes clear which model has the long-term edge – whether at the pump, the plug, or in purchase price.
Alfa Romeo Junior has a significantly advantage in terms of price – it starts at 25700 £, while the Lotus Emira costs 93800 £. That’s a price difference of around 68177 £.
Fuel consumption also shows a difference: Alfa Romeo Junior manages with 4.80 L and is therefore clearly more efficient than the Lotus Emira with 9.20 L. The difference is about 4.40 L per 100 km.
Power, torque and acceleration say a lot about how a car feels on the road. This is where you see which model delivers more driving dynamics.
When it comes to engine power, the Lotus Emira has a noticeable edge – offering 406 HP compared to 280 HP. That’s roughly 126 HP more horsepower.
In ac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h, the Lotus Emira is decisively quicker – completing the sprint in 4 s, while the Alfa Romeo Junior takes 5.90 s. That’s about 1.90 s faster.
In terms of top speed, the Lotus Emira performs evident better – reaching 291 km/h, while the Alfa Romeo Junior tops out at 206 km/h. The difference is around 85 km/h.
There’s also a difference in torque: Lotus Emira pulls distinct stronger with 480 Nm compared to 345 Nm. That’s about 135 Nm difference.
Beyond pure performance, interior space and usability matter most in daily life. This is where you see which car is more practical and versatile.
Seats: Alfa Romeo Junior offers clearly more seating capacity – 5 vs 2.
In curb weight, Alfa Romeo Junior is minimal lighter – 1380 kg compared to 1455 kg. The difference is around 75 kg.
In terms of boot space, the Alfa Romeo Junior offers decisively more room – 415 L compared to 151 L. That’s a difference of about 264 L.
When it comes to payload, Alfa Romeo Junior evident takes the win – 420 kg compared to 290 kg. That’s a difference of about 130 kg.
